{"product_id":"malcolm-x-in-our-own-image","title":"Malcolm X: in our own image","description":"Assassinated in 1965, Malcolm X is still the most visible figure on the African American political landscape. His image is everywhere - on T-shirts, in music videos, on posters - and his name is invoked by a wide range of people claiming to carry on his legacy. But what exactly is Malcolm's legacy? And what exactly does Malcolm X mean to African America? In Malcolm X: In Our Own Image fifteen African American thinkers - including Amiri Baraka, Angela Davis, Arnold Rampersad, Cornel West, Patricia Williams, and John Edgar Wideman - answer these questions. Each essay critically examines a different aspect of Malcolm's life, and relates it to the present state of African America. As a whole, Malcolm X: In Our Own Image challenges and complements Malcolm X's own best-selling Autobiography. It will be of interest to anyone wanting to know and think more about Malcolm X and African America today.","brand":"Joe Wood","offers":[{"title":"Very good","offer_id":44274981568611,"sku":"4752112-very-good","price":5.0,"currency_code":"KWD","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0676\/0320\/2147\/files\/view_archive_4edc75b0-df53-4efe-a638-293553de2ed0.jpg?v=1782096922","url":"https:\/\/qasralthaqafa.com\/products\/malcolm-x-in-our-own-image","provider":"Qasr Al-Thaqafa","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
